Manager Phase I Clinical Trials

Barbara Ann Karmanos Cancer In
Michigan, Detroit
Full-time

Job Summary : Responsible for providing supervision, oversight, and quality control of Phase I clinical trial staff under the direction of the Vice President Clinical Trials Office.

Responsible for the business development of the Phase I Clinical Trials Department and the integration of the department across various teams within the Karmanos and McLaren networks.

Responsibilities :

  • Direct supervision of Phase I clinical trial staff. Evaluate staff performance with input from the Karmanos Vice President, Clinical Trials Office, the Medical Director Phase I Clinical Trials, and other Management as applicable.
  • Actively participates in the recruitment, hiring, discipline, and termination of Phase I clinical trial staff.
  • Implements and maintains a Quality Assurance Program for Phase I clinical trial staff activities.This includes adherence to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), Food and Drug Administration (FDA) guidelines, International Conference on Harmonisation (ICH) guidelines, and Good Clinical Practice (GCP) guidelines.

Ensures compliance to both internal and external regulatory guidelines.Meets regularly with the Vice President, Clinical Trials Office, the Medical Director Phase I Clinical Trials, Managers of various ancillary departments as needed in order to coordinate Phase I clinical trial activities with Karmanos CTO initiatives.

Assists the Vice President, Clinical Trials Office, the Medical Director - Phase I Clinical Trials, and Phase I Medical / Grant Writers in providing clinical trials information for grant preparation and continuations as needed.

Manages peer reviewed grants.

Responsible for business development of the Phase I Clinical Trials Office including setting and monitoring quality metrics, tracking clinical trial portfolio, managing feasibility reviews for incoming potentialclinical trials, and working with sponsors to bring in new clinical trials.
